Perimeter Firepower Meets Frontcourt Dominance on the Court

The tactical battle between these two squads has evolved into one of the most compelling narratives of the 2026 WNBA season. Indiana's offensive engine, fueled by the transcendent passing and deep-range shooting of Caitlin Clark, presents a relentless challenge for opposing guards. Alongside dominant forward Aliyah Boston in the paint, the Fever have transitioned into a fast-paced offensive juggernaut that thrives on quick transition points and floor spacing.

Conversely, the Atlanta Dream counter with a physical, resilient roster built around two-way star Rhyne Howard and the scoring versatility of Allisha Gray. Atlanta's defensive schemes focus heavily on disrupting passing lanes and forcing perimeter ball-handlers into uncomfortable mid-range situations. Historically, matchups between these franchises have been decided in the fourth quarter, turning on crucial turnovers and second-chance points generated by veteran frontcourts.

The Road to the 2026 Playoffs and Tiebreaker Scenarios

With the WNBA regular season rapidly drawing to a close, head-to-head records are of paramount importance. A victory for either squad not only boosts their immediate standing but also secures a crucial head-to-head tiebreaker that could dictate home-court advantage in the opening round of the playoffs.

Following this pivotal game, the Indiana Fever embark on a challenging road trip against Western Conference powerhouses, testing their young roster's depth and endurance. Meanwhile, the Atlanta Dream return home for a homestand that features critical matchups against fellow playoff bubble teams. Every possession in August carries postseason intensity as the field of eight teams begins to solidify.
